Davey Todd Shares Enthusiastic Insights on TT Isle of Man: Ride on the Edge 3

Acclaimed British motorcycle rider Davey Todd recently had the opportunity to experience NACON and RaceWard Studio’s upcoming game, TT Isle of Man: Ride on the Edge 3. The renowned Tourist Trophy competitor visited NACON Studio Milan to test the game and provided valuable feedback from a professional rider’s perspective. TT Isle of Man: Ride on the Edge 3 will be available on PC, PlayStation 4, PlayStation 5, Xbox One, Xbox Series X|S, and Nintendo Switch starting May 11th, 2023.

Todd spent several hours playing the game and expressed his positive impressions. He stated that the TT Isle of Man: Ride on the Edge series has become an invaluable tool for his career, as it allows him to study the official Tourist Trophy course in detail. The latest installment continues to use laser scan technology to recreate the course on a 1:1 scale, enabling professional riders like Todd to memorize the challenging bends of the world’s most dangerous motorbike competition.

According to Todd, the TT games play a significant role in his preparation for the Isle of Man TT, keeping the course fresh in his mind. He credits his hundreds of hours playing the game with helping him achieve better results during his first race. Todd’s gaming performance impressed the developers as well.

TT Isle of Man: Ride on the Edge 3 features enhanced motorcycle physics for a more realistic riding experience. Todd expressed his excitement about the game, stating that the bikes’ behavior on realistic mode with realistic settings closely resembles real life.

Players can look forward to a host of new features and content in TT Isle of Man: Ride on the Edge 3, including the official Tourist Trophy course, 200km of drivable roads with points of interest and challenges, 32 different circuits, nearly 40 Superbike and Supersport motorbikes, over 20 official riders, and improved physics for more accurate cornering and braking. The game also offers a wide range of motorbike upgrades, an “Open Roads” feature for free exploration of the Isle of Man, 11 different types of activities (two of which can be customized), multiplayer options, and online competitions with weekly and monthly events. Furthermore, the game is cross-gen compatible, meaning that purchasing any version of the game grants access to both next-gen and old-gen versions for the same platform.
